--- id: mjia tags: [python, JSON] created: Tuesday, June 25, 2024 --- # Working with JSON in Python ## `json.loads()` Convert a string containing JSON data into the native Python dictionary object. Equivalent to `JSON.parse()` in JavaScript. Will error if the input string is not properly formatted JSON. This will be `json.JSONDecodeError`, a subclass of the `ValueError` [exception](./Error_handling_in_Python.md) ## `json.dumps()` Take a JSON-formatted dictionary and convert it into a string. The reverse of `json.loads()` and equivalent to `JSON.stringify()` in JavaScript. ## JSON errors The `.loads()` and `.parse()` methods will throw an error if the input string is ## Related notes
